History & Origin
Lupe shortens Guadalupe, the Spanish Marian title (Our Lady of Guadalupe) and place name of debated Arabic/Nahuatl roots. It reads warm and traditional, used for both sexes — rare in the U.S. for boys (said 'LOO-pay').
For boys it appears only rarely in the U.S. Rare, devotional, and warm.
